The Lefthanded Elves (also Left-Handed Elves, or simply Lefthanders ), also known as Sinistral Mer [1] [2] (or Sinestral Elves ), were a race of elves from Yokuda. They were the enemies of the Yokudans and fought long and bitter conflicts with them for a thousand years, [3] with the Orichalc Tower being supposedly involved in their wargames. [4] [

Lefthanded elves (aka Sinistral Mer) are a race featured in the Elder Scrolls series. They were inhabitants of Yokuda, before its destruction. Lefthanded elves lived in the Redguard homeland of Yokuda. It is implied they were entirely destroyed by the Redguards in a war between the two races. The rest of them died with Yokuda. The Sinistral Elves, also known as the Left Handed Elves, were a race of mer that lived on the continent of Yokuda, West of Tamriel, in an uneasy peace with the Yokudans, from the late Dawn Era to the early First Era. At one point, the Sinistral Elves formed an empire that was four times the size of the Septim Empire, and stretched.

Left-Handed Elves It is my understanding that TES gets the term "enantiomorph" from biochemistry, where two things are said to be enantiomorphs if they have chirality, which basically means they are mirror images of one another, and are often described by "handedness".
